Quick answers

Did IL HB 2459 pass?

Yes. IL HB 2459 has been enacted into law as of 2025-08-15. Latest recorded action (2025-08-15): Public Act . . . . . . . . . 104-0228

What is IL HB 2459 about?

IL HB 2459 is a bill in the 104th General Assembly, 2026 Session titled “PUBLIC ACCOUNTING LICENSURE”.

Who sponsors IL HB 2459?

Suzy Glowiak Hilton, Natalie A. Manley are the primary sponsors of IL HB 2459, joined by 11 cosponsors.
